Disney XD rolls out a royal week for PAIR OF KINGS, a family adventure about two brothers who learn they are heirs to the throne of a remote island. The network will air every episode in a single block from 4:30 p.m. to 9:30 p.m. on Monday, February 18, followed by a two part one hour special on Sunday, February 24 at 8:00 p.m. The week leads into a four episode arc that begins on Saturday, February 9 at 6:30 p.m.

The show centers on Boomer, played by Doc Shaw, and Boz, played by Adam Hicks, fraternal twins who discover they inherit royal duties on the island of Kinkow. They confront wild challenges such as an active volcano, mysterious tarantula people, and their cousin Lanny, portrayed by Ryan Ochoa. Along the way they form a team with Mikayla Maookla, portrayed by Kelsey Chow, and her father Mason, portrayed by Geno Segers. The pair offer guidance as the twins adjust to island life and work toward ruling together with courage and fairness.

The one hour episode carries the title Long Live The Kings Part 1 and 2. Boomer and Boz face their toughest test yet when the island welcomes back its most feared warrior. Kaita the Mummy returns with an army, and the brothers must defend their home and people against the impending threat while keeping hope alive for everyone who depends on them.

This episode marks the conclusion of PAIR OF KINGS season three. It was reported that the show would not return for a fourth season. Yet fans can still watch the one hour special on Disney XD from March 2 to March 8. In addition, all season three episodes will be available on Disney XD On Demand starting February 5, and the one hour episode will be ready on February 26.
